    I am new to this forum and have already found useful stuff here.  I used
a trick found in the FAQ to clip the nails of my little girl.  Jessica is a
5 year old female with a great personality.  She like to cuddle and give
kisses as long as I am walking but the second I stop moving she has to get
down.  As you can imagine hygiene is a chore.  I put a drop of Ferettone on
her chest and while she was distracted I cleaned her ears and clipped her
nails without any problems.  I am glad to still have Jessica, last summer
she lost the hair on her hind end, she was almost totally bald, the vet told
me it was the adrenal thing and that she would not be around long enough to
even waste the money on vaccination for her.  A few months later she grew
her winter coat as thick as ever and she still has hair, is this normal??
